About The Position

Thales is looking for a Principal Electrical Engineer to serve as the recognized technical authority for the hardware design, development, testing, and qualification of IFEC head-end Line Replaceable Unit (LRU) products, ensuring that all deliverables set industry benchmarks for size, weight, power, performance, reliability, maintainability, and reparability. You act as the principal hardware engineering leader, steering complex embedded solutions from concept to production, orchestrating multidisciplinary co-engineering activities in collaboration with PCB, Mechanical, Software, and Systems Engineering teams. In this position, you will leverage your deep domain knowledge and a holistic understanding of customer needs and the full product life cycle, you drive innovative methodologies—including advanced simulations, modeling, prototyping, and rigorous empirical studies—to transform mission and functional requirements into robust architectural designs. You meticulously integrate solution elements, rigorously validate system interactions and operational performance, and ensure that every design aspect is traceable to the original requirements, culminating in a product data package that is production- and operations-ready. Your strategic influence extends beyond technical execution; you optimize work scope, contractual delivery timelines, and budget adherence, consistently achieving program objectives. You serve as a key technical liaison within the hardware development team (Electrical, Mechanical, Test Engineering, PCB), actively collaborating with Program Engineering, Industrial Engineering, and other stakeholders to communicate technical status, mitigate risks, identify innovation opportunities, and drive resolution action plans. You interface proactively with both internal and external collaborators, including Product Management, Software and IVVQ Engineering, Industrial Operations, Procurement, NPI teams, development partners, contract manufacturers, suppliers, and vendors—ensuring seamless integration, alignment, and delivery throughout all phases of development.

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ering or related field (Master’s or certifications preferred) with 10+ years of progressive, hands-on experience in advanced embedded hardware design, including high-speed digital and analog communication systems.
  • Demonstrated mastery in architecting and implementing complex embedded circuit designs, with deep expertise in high-speed data transmission, signal integrity, and mixed-signal communication.
  • Extensive experience with schematic capture and PCB design tools (e.g., ORCAD, Cadence, Mentor Graphics, PCAD), including reviewing and approving designs for manufacturability, performance, and quality.
  • Deep knowledge of embedded microprocessors (32/64-bit), Ethernet switching technologies, and FPGA-based design, with strong system integration, troubleshooting, and hands-on use of advanced test equipment (oscilloscopes, logic analyzers, spectrum analyzers, emulators, debuggers).
  • Advanced experience in Linux environments and scripting for test automation and diagnostics, combined with technical mentoring, code/design reviews, and cross-functional engineering leadership.
  • Results-driven self-starter with strong analytical and problem-solving skills, able to manage multiple initiatives end-to-end; excels in cross-functional and global collaboration, continuous improvement, and communicating complex technical concepts to diverse audiences using tools such as Excel, Project, Word, Visio, PowerPoint, and Outlook.
